titleOfInvention | Method for sterilizing trichophyte |
abstract | PURPOSE: To sterilize trichophytes at a low cost in a short time by dipping materials or parts where the trichophytes are parasitic or sticking in water containing ozone dissolved therein. n CONSTITUTION: Materials or part (e.g. skin or clothes) where trichophytes are parasitic or sticking are dipped in water containing ozone dissolved therein at 1-25mg/l (preferably 5-15mg/l) concentration of the dissolved ozone for ≥3min (preferably 3-5min) to carry out sterilization. Since the ozone reacts with organic substances to readily lose activity, a continuous apparatus for producing the water containing the ozone dissolved therein is used to continuously provide water containing the ozone dissolved at the aforementioned concentration and the parts where the trichophytes are parasitic or sticking are preferably continuously brought into contact therewith for surely exterminating the trichophytes. The trichophytes can be sterilized at a low cost in a short time according to the above-mentioned method without using expensive chemicals and requiring treatment by medical specialists. n COPYRIGHT: (C)1992,JPO&Japio |
